3/5 2014 Gauri Gill (b. 1970) [1] From 2014 Arthur M. Sackler Gallery, purchased from the artist, Gauri Gill, through Thomas Erben Gallery (Thomas Erben), New York, NY [2] Notes: [1] This edition of the facsimile letters from the series “Jannat” was printed in 2014 by the artist, Gauri Gill, for the Arthur M. Sackler Gallery. See email from Thomas Erben, Thomas Erben Gallery, to Bruce Young, Registrar, with the subject “Artist signing and numbering the Sackler set of Jannat,” dated October 10, 2014, copy in object file. The photograph was received at the Freer Gallery of Art and the Arthur M. Sackler Gallery on October 1, 2014. See letter from Rebecca Gregson, Registrar, to Thomas Erben, Thomas Erben Gallery, dated October 1, 2014, copy in object file. [2] See Arthur M. Sackler Gallery “Acquisition Consideration Form,” marked as approved on October 20, 2014, copy in object file. See also invoice from Thomas Erben Gallery to Bruce Young, Registrar, dated September 19, 2014, copy in object file. See also Smithsonian Institution “Purchase Order” to Thomas Erben Gallery, Inc., dated November 12, 2014, copy in object file. The artist’s name is incorrect on the invoice from Thomas Erben Gallery, Inc., and the Smithsonian “Purchase Order.” For the other photographs from this series, see S2016.24.1 through S2016.24.44.
